Better-Maid Donut is closing its Steuben Street location in Crafton Heights.

A popular Pittsburgh doughnut shop has shut down its current location, but has plans to open a new storefront.

Better-Maid Donut, in a social media post Tuesday, said the business could not come to an agreement with its landlord to purchase the Crafton Heights shop it now operates along Steuben Street.

“And as the building continues to fall apart and the junk piles up in the parking lot, the rent increases still continue to come,” the shop wrote.

Better-Maid’s final day at the Steuben Street site was Sunday.

However, the business won’t be closed forever.

“We will be moving to a new building close to the old shop,” the social media post continued. “We do not have a reopening date yet as things need built out and renovated, but we will update as everything progresses.”

According to the social media post, the business owners had hoped to fix up the Crafton Heights property.

They had plans to paint the building pink, pave the parking lot and “churn out more and more donuts.”

“This past year plus has been wonderful and the supporting of the local community and Pittsburgh in general has been amazing! We greatly appreciate that has stopped out, waited in line, and supported our small business,” Better-Maid’s Facebook post said. “We will be back as soon as possible, and have a beautiful new space to show off.”
